I am new at genealogy and my ultimate goal is to see if there are living
descendants in Russia. My grandparents came here in 1905, according to the
1920 US Census.
Toi be more accurate, your grandparents came to the US in 1905, according to
what they told the enumerator in the 1920 US census. That may or may not be
the same thing. In the case of my own grandfather, it isn't, for example.
